How do I let Solution Manager 7.1 automatic update Software Component Version via LMDB?

Hi experts,

I created a sandbox system to install enhancement packages 8 but it requires a stack.xml file so I use LMDB( Landscape Management & Logical Comp.) -> Technical System Editor to create a new system. My colleague told me if I maintain Technical System, Hosts, (RFC)Destination, the solution manager will update the related items, like Software -> Software Component Versions automatic(via SLB <-> LMDB sync)? But it doesn’t. What programs should I run to force solution manager acquire the related Support Package level(Ex: SAP APPL, SAP BASIS..) automatically for me?

I google and tried this for more than two days on our Solution Manager 7.1SP14. Yes, I know it is obsolete. But I do not have time to upgrade solution manager to 7.2 recently, please provide a useful step-by-step link/documents, thanks for your help.

The way to do it is to register your SAP system in your SLD through RZ70 (executed in the system you want to register). Then, there should be a scheduled job that replicates the data from SLD to LMDB.

Hello,

for ABAP system, you need to use RZ70 and for Java system to use NWA to send system info to SLD. Before you see system info in LMDB, you have to see them in SLD. then the job SAP_LMDB_LDB_0000000001 will synchronize the system info from SLD to LMDB. If you still have the issue with this, you may contact SAP in SV-SMG-LDB.
